Lack in Malayalam
Malayalam words whose English meaning includes “lack”:
- അപ്രകാശം (aprakasham) — Lack of light or clarity, hidden state.
- അഭാവം (abhavam) — Lack, absence.
- അസാമര്ത്ഥ്യം (asamarthyam) — Lack of skill, inefficiency.
- ഇല്ലായ്മ (illayama) — Nothingness, lack, naught, poverty.
- ഉദാസീനത (udaseenatha) — Indifference, laziness, lack of interest, negligence.
- കുറവ് (kurav) — Deficiency, shortage, defect, lack.
- ദാരിദ്ര്യം (daaridryam) — Poverty, penury, scarcity, lack of means of livelihood.
- നിരുത്സാഹം (nirulsaaham) — Want of enthusiasm, indifference, lack of interest.
- പരാശ്രയം (paraashrayam) — Dependence on others, lack of freedom.
- ബലഹീനത (balaheenatha) — Weakness, lack of strength.
- ലളിതം (lalitham) — Simplicity, lack of pomp, sth. soft, tender or gentle, beautiful.
- ലാഘവബുദ്ധി (laaghavabuddhi) — Lightness of heart, light hearted man, lack of seriousness.
- വിരക്തി (virakthi) — Detachment, lack of interest in worldly matters, disinterestedness.
- വൈരാഗ്യം (vairaagyam) — Lack of affection or affinity, detachment, disgust, contempt esp. of worldliness, hatred, state of an ascetic.
- ശീലക്കേട് (sheelakked) — Bad habit, lack of practice or experience, bad manners, misconduct, anger, peevishness.
